Ianthocincla cineracea
Appearance
(Redirected from Garrulax cineraceus)

Taxonavigation
[edit]Familia: Leiothrichidae
Genus: Ianthocincla
Species: Ianthocincla cineracea
Subspecies: I. c. cineracea – I. c. cinereiceps – I. c. strenua
- Synonyms: I. c. styani – included in cineracea.
Name
[edit]Ianthocincla cineracea (Godwin-Austen, 1874)
- Type locality: no locality; type from Thobal Valley, Manipur.
Synonymy
[edit]- Trochalopteron cineraceum (protonym)
- Garrulax cineraceus (Godwin-Austen, 1874)
